Building a Home Business Without the Risk

For millions of people the dream of working for themselves or of working from home is persistent. The nagging desire to earn more income, be their own boss, and run a business under their own terms is strong. For many however, the risk is simply too great. The capital needed to open a store, obtain the merchandise, and market their business is overwhelming and far too risky to convert the dream into reality.

What many people don't realize is that there are home business opportunities that offer the average person the ability to start their own business minus all of the risk. These opportunities are not get rich quick schemes and they are not guarantees of success; they are legitimate home business opportunities that require significant time and effort but provide an equal opportunity to everyone who truly desires to work for themselves full time or part time.

One of the simplest ways of creating your own home business opportunity is to become an affiliate marketer. Marketing knowledge is certainly an advantage but absolutely not a requirement of becoming successful in this field. Some affiliate marketers earn a reasonable residual income to supplement their regular earnings while others make impressive full time incomes.

So what is affiliate marketing and what does an affiliate marketer do? Simple. Affiliate marketing is a system in which individuals gain permission to market products for a company. The company in return pays a commission for referrals or actual sales. Affiliate marketing however is not a hard sell or cold calling type of business, so if an individual is not a savvy salesperson, this is not necessarily a stumbling block. Affiliate marketers do not have to invest capital in a business, maintain merchandise, or complete transactions. In many cases, the affiliate marketer doesn't even have to talk directly to potential customers.

Affiliate marketers merely try to get people to visit a website. They pre-sell a product and increase awareness. This can be accomplished through fliers, business cards, billboards, newspaper ads, and so forth out in the real world. It is particularly effective online through writing articles, building webpages, writing newsletters, and participating in forum discussions on related topics. Some affiliate marketers also run banner ads online, sell on e-bay, or get the word out through social bookmarking sites.

Based on the activities of an affiliate marketer it becomes clear that a basic knowledge of a product helps tremendously as does the willingness to learn, but time is the primary commitment. Cost is generally not a concern with this type of home business opportunity. Joining a company's affiliate marketing program should be entirely cost free. In fact, if an affiliate marketer decides to build a website, there are even services on line that allow them to build a free website and/or free webpages. The vast majority of online marketing activities are also cost free although there are certainly some very effective marketing techniques, such as running ads on Google, that carry a significant price if an individual chooses to use that method of marketing.
